I have a system that outputs serial data through Tx+ and Tx- pins through RS-422 format. Supposedly, these pins swing betwen 0V min to 6V max as a differential output. Instead of purchasing new RS-422 to USB cables, I already have some RS-232 to USB cables I want to use instead. Would there be any issues I can't think of if I connect the Tx+ and Tx- output pins directly to the RS-232's Rx and Gnd pins?
